WebMar 13, 2024 · 3. Cold Compress. It is one of the effective and natural remedies for red eyes. The cold temperature can help tighten the skin around the eyes which relaxes the blood vessels. This, in turn, reduces redness in the eye. Dip a soft cloth in cold water and place it on your eyelids for 5 to 10 minutes. 4. WebMar 24, 2024 · 4. Use ice or freeze-packs. Using ice is another common and effective way to soothe bloodshot eyes. Ice and freeze packs work the same way cold compresses do, by relieving swelling and reducing the amount of blood flow to the eyes.
